Online Class Availability at Randolph Community College
Online coursework is an option at Randolph Community College. Of 2,814 students, 1,472 (52%) studied exclusively online and 1,270 (45%) took at least some classes online.

Health/Medical Admin Services Associate’s Program at Randolph Community College
Of the 18 associate’s health/medical admin services graduates at Randolph Community College, 94% were women (17) and 6% were men (1).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Health/Medical Admin Services associate’s degree recipients at Randolph Community College.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 16 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 1 |
| Black / African American | 1 |
Racial-ethnic minorities make up 11% of Health/Medical Admin Services associate’s degree recipients at Randolph Community College, below the national average of 56%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
